London, February 22 (QNA) – Arsenal secured a 4-1 victory over Tottenham on Sunday in their Matchday 27 fixture of the English Premier League.
Arsenal’s four-goal haul came courtesy of braces from Eberechi Eze (32′, 61′) and Viktor Gyokeres (47′, 90+4′). Tottenham’s lone goal was scored by Randal Kolo Muani in the 34th minute.
With this win, Arsenal bolsters its position at the summit of the table with 61 points, while Tottenham remains on 29 points in 16th place.
In another match during the same round, defending champions Liverpool defeated Nottingham Forest 1-0. Alexis Mac Allister secured the win with a goal in the seventh minute of stoppage time (90+7′), bringing his team’s tally to 45 points in sixth place. Nottingham Forest remains in 17th place with 27 points.
Elsewhere, Fulham beat Sunderland 3-1, climbing to 10th place with 37 points, while Sunderland stays in 12th with 36 points.
Crystal Palace overcame Wolverhampton Wanderers with a 1-0 victory, moving to 13th place with 35 points. Wolves remain at the bottom of the table in 20th place with 10 points.
The current round concludes on Monday, with a matchup between Everton and Manchester United. (QNA)
